
Kelsea Ballerini lit up the red carpet at the 59th Annual CMA Awards in Nashville, delivering one of the most unforgettable fashion moments of the night. The country-pop superstar arrived wearing a custom Christian Siriano creation, a bold sculptural look that blended high couture drama with playful red-carpet charisma.
The gown — a striking sheer red tulle and organza masterpiece — featured Siriano’s signature architectural detailing. Wisps of ruffled, cloud-like fabric wrapped around Ballerini’s silhouette, sweeping across the bodice and cascading down the length of the dress in fluid, flame-like forms. The transparent base gave the look a modern, ethereal edge, while the vibrant red brought undeniable star power to the carpet.
Ballerini leaned fully into the moment, posing with infectious energy, flashing a bright smile, and even lifting one foot in a playful, pin-up-style kick that perfectly matched the gown’s flirtatious movement. Her red pointed-toe stilettos, also coordinated in a glossy scarlet shade, extended the monochromatic fantasy from head to toe.
